Exports by Country

Malaysia (X tons), South Africa (X tons) and Indonesia (X tons) were the main destinations of metal self-locking nut exports from Singapore, with a combined X% share of total exports.

From 2012 to 2022, the most notable rate of growth in terms of shipments, amongst the main countries of destination, was attained by South Africa (with a CAGR of X%), while the other leaders experienced more modest paces of growth.

In value terms, Malaysia ($X) remains the key foreign market for iron or steel nuts (including self-locking nuts) exports from Singapore, comprising X% of total exports. The second position in the ranking was held by Indonesia ($X), with a X% share of total exports. It was followed by India, with a X% share.

From 2012 to 2022, the average annual rate of growth in terms of value to Malaysia was relatively modest. Exports to the other major destinations recorded the following average annual rates of exports growth: Indonesia (X% per year) and India (X% per year).

Imports by Country

In 2022, China (X tons) constituted the largest supplier of metal self-locking nut to Singapore, with a X% share of total imports. Moreover, metal self-locking nut imports from China exceeded the figures recorded by the second-largest supplier, Malaysia (X tons), fourfold. The third position in this ranking was taken by Mexico (X tons), with a X% share.

From 2012 to 2022, the average annual growth rate of volume from China totaled X%. The remaining supplying countries recorded the following average annual rates of imports growth: Malaysia (X% per year) and Mexico (X% per year).

In value terms, the largest metal self-locking nut suppliers to Singapore were China ($X), the United States ($X) and Taiwan (Chinese) ($X), with a combined X% share of total imports. Malaysia, Japan, Mexico, South Korea and Thailand lagged somewhat behind, together accounting for a further X%.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) :

The countries with the highest volumes of consumption in 2023 were Greece, the United States and China, with a combined 34% share of global consumption. Canada, India, Mexico, Germany, Latvia, Japan, Brazil, Indonesia and Spain lagged somewhat behind, together comprising a further 38%.
China constituted the country with the largest volume of metal self-locking nut production, accounting for 35% of total volume. Moreover, metal self-locking nut production in China exceeded the figures recorded by the second-largest producer, Greece, threefold. Taiwan Chinese) ranked third in terms of total production with a 9.9% share.
In value terms, China, the United States and Taiwan Chinese) were the largest metal self-locking nut suppliers to Singapore, together accounting for 65% of total imports. Malaysia, Japan, Mexico, South Korea and Thailand lagged somewhat behind, together accounting for a further 20%.
In value terms, Malaysia remains the key foreign market for iron or steel nuts including self-locking nuts) exports from Singapore, comprising 33% of total exports. The second position in the ranking was taken by Indonesia, with a 14% share of total exports. It was followed by India, with a 5.8% share.
The average metal self-locking nut export price stood at $12,034 per ton in 2022, picking up by 4.2% against the previous year.
The average metal self-locking nut import price stood at $7,630 per ton in 2022, which is down by -14.8% against the previous year.
